There was an intersting program on National Geographic last night about mysterious desert glass. It has even been found to have been used to create a scarab for one of King Tut's ceremonial necklaces. At first it was thought to be a semi-precious stone, but it turned out to be this desert glass caused by a meteor explosion above the desert
